2008 Nissan Versa vs. 2003 Renault Megane
To start off, 2008 Nissan Versa is newer by 5 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2003 Renault Megane.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2003 Renault Megane would be higher. At 1,996 cc (4 cylinders), 2003 Renault Megane is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2003 Renault Megane (134 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 11 more horse power than 2008 Nissan Versa. (123 HP @ 5200 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2003 Renault Megane should accelerate faster than 2008 Nissan Versa.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2003 Renault Megane (188 Nm) has 16 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Nissan Versa. (172 Nm). This means 2003 Renault Megane will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Nissan Versa.
